Abstract
The optimum synthesis of multivariable control systems with generalized quadratic error criterion is solved by using time method of steepest descent in the Hilbert space. Apart from the conventional minimization techniques, this approach works directly on the functional of the error criterion itself so that the optimal solution can be determined through sucessive approximations. Since this solution can be obtained at high speed and with high accuracy by using a digital computer, this method is particularly useful in solving the actuation problem of adaptive control systems.Keywords
